Setup the basic SEO technical foundations for your blog
This guide equips you to establish a comprehensive technical SEO foundation for your website, encompassing crucial elements like URL structure, meta tags, robots.txt, sitemaps, content optimization, essential tools, data collection, and more.
What you’ll need:
While the guide utilizes WordPress for demonstration purposes, similar steps can be applied to most Content Management Systems (CMS).
Why it matters:
A well-structured website with the right tools in place significantly improves your search engine ranking potential. Conversely, technical shortcomings can hinder your website’s visibility.
Maintenance schedule:
This process is typically a one-time setup per website or domain. However, revisiting specific sections every 6 months is recommended to ensure optimal performance.
Who should do this?
The individual responsible for SEO should handle this task.
The Steps:
Step 1- Optimize WordPress for SEO:
Install and configure the Yoast SEO plugin. This will guide you in establishing ideal permalink and homepage structures for your website.
Step 2- Connect with Google Search Console:
Verify your website ownership within Google Search Console. This powerful tool provides valuable insights into your website’s search engine performance.
Step 3- Craft a Robots.txt File:
Create and implement a well-structured robots.txt file on your website. Once added, validate it within Google Search Console.
Step 4- Generate and Submit an XML Sitemap:
Ensure your website has a properly structured XML sitemap. After creation, submit it to Google Search Console to improve search engine crawlability.
Step 5- Automate Google Search Console Data Backup:
Set up an automated system to back up your Google Search Console data. This can involve creating a Google Sheet that automatically receives updates on a monthly basis, providing a historical record of the past two months’ data.